Delving into the Landscape of Modern Payment Processing Solutions
The realm of payment processing has evolved at a phenomenal pace. Modern businesses are presented with an array of sophisticated solutions designed to streamline transactions. From traditional methods like credit and debit card processing to emerging technologies such as mobile wallets and contactless payments, the options are abundant.
Choosing the right payment processing provider is crucial for any business aiming to improve its financial performance.
We'll delve into some key factors to analyze when selecting a payment processing platform.
* Security and Compliance: In today's digital landscape, data security is paramount. Businesses must verify that their chosen payment processor adheres to the highest industry regulations to safeguard sensitive customer information.
* Transaction Fees and Pricing: Payment processing fees can materially impact a business's bottom line. It's important to meticulously compare different pricing models and fee structures to identify the most cost-effective solution.
* Features and Functionality: Modern payment processing solutions often offer a wide range of features beyond basic transaction processing. These can include functionalities such as fraud detection, recurring billing, and integration with other business systems.
* Customer Support: Reliable and responsive customer support is invaluable when issues arise. Businesses should look for a payment processor that offers prompt and efficient support channels.

Understanding Payment Processing Fees and Structures
Diving into the world of payment processing can feel overwhelming, particularly when it comes to understanding the different costs involved. These prices are a crucial aspect of any business that accepts funds. Fortunately, by grasping the structure behind payment processing rates, you can make informed decisions and optimize your bottom line.
Payment processing entails a complex system of parties, each with their own function. From the merchant who accepts transactions to the payment processor that conducts the exchange, Payment Processing every step contributes to the overall cost.
- Generally, payment processing charges are expressed as a percentage of each payment or a fixed charge.
- Numerous factors can impact the specific costs you face, including your industry, transaction volume, and the kind of payments accepted.
By carefully analyzing your payment processing needs and researching different providers, you can reduce costs and guarantee a profitable transfer every time.
Integrating Secure Payment Processing into Your E-commerce Platform
Securing your e-commerce platform is paramount to building assurance with customers and ensuring smooth transactions. One crucial aspect of this is integrating a reliable and secure payment processing infrastructure. By choosing a reputable payment gateway and following industry best practices, you can protect sensitive customer data, minimize the risk of fraud, and optimize the checkout experience.
- Research various payment gateways based on your business needs, transaction volume, and target market.
- Utilize strong security measures such as SSL encryption, tokenization, and multi-factor authentication.
- Stay updated on the latest security protocols and adjust your systems accordingly.
Transparent communication with customers about their data protection is also essential. Clearly explain your security policies and practices to build trust and encourage customer confidence in your platform.
